Comic Novel 'Jewish Thighs on Broadway' Offers Free eBook Weekend

Aspiring performers and comedy enthusiasts can enjoy a free literary journey into the world of show business this January with Penny Orloff's comic novel, 'Jewish Thighs on Broadway: Misadventures of a Little Trouper'. The eBook, which will be available at no cost on Amazon during January 30 and 31, 2025, promises readers a hilarious and insightful exploration of one woman's tumultuous pursuit of stardom.

The novel follows protagonist Abigail Paine, born Miriam Rosen, whose lifelong dream of theatrical success is complicated by her own inner struggles and the unpredictable nature of the entertainment industry. Through a narrative that blends humor, self-reflection, and raw honesty, Orloff provides a nuanced portrayal of the challenges faced by performers seeking recognition and love.

Orloff's credentials lend authenticity to the narrative. With a distinguished career spanning over 50 years in performing arts, including Broadway roles and performances with renowned directors like Harold Prince, she brings a deeply personal perspective to the story. Her one-woman show, inspired by the novel, previously toured the United States and received critical acclaim, including a successful off-Broadway run in 2005.

The book has already garnered significant praise from industry professionals. Metropolitan Opera Leading Tenor Jacques Trussel described it as 'ravishingly descriptive and continuously entertaining', while Theater Puget Sound highlighted its 'passionate' and 'wonderfully evocative language'. Amazon reviews have celebrated the book's humor and larger-than-life characters, suggesting its appeal extends beyond traditional theatrical audiences.
